Key responsibilities

  • Providing compliance advice & guidance (including ICOB, DISP, Consumer Duty), on a variety of content and materials, with a clear focus on driving good customer outcomes.

  • Working in collaboration with our Insurance Value Stream and Third Party Principals to achieve fair outcomes for our mutual customers, including the identification of potential risks and issues and the strengthening of controls.

  • Supporting the delivery of projects and small business changes with timely accurate regulatory guidance.

  • Developing and maintaining strong working relationships with key stakeholders. 

  • Seeking to strengthen and improve the existing controls environment, providing ongoing support and guidance.

  • Keeping up-to-date with regulations, informing the business of changes when relevant and helping them to respond accordingly.

Essential skills/experience you’ll need

  • Knowledge and awareness of UK Financial Services regulatory framework and understanding of FCA Conduct requirements (ICOBS Consumer Duty, DISP).

  • Significant and demonstrable experience in stakeholder management, written and verbal communication, Reporting and analytics. Risk Management and organisation skills.

  • Ideally experienced in FS regulatory compliance, monitoring and audit.
